Tricky bits

Here's some handy hints for the bits some people get stuck on.
 

How do I remove the top?

If you ever need to take the locker apart you'll have to take the top panel off. It's the only tricky bit but once you've watched this video you'll know what to do + the rest is easy!

 

  
The door isn't fitting in right?
This is most likely because the little hole in the leg is on the wrong side. You need the holes to be closest to the front. To fix this you'll need to push up the base from underneath + remove it. You'll then be able to push the leg out so you can turn it around the correct way.
 
  
I can't get the top on?
It can take a little bit of jiggling to get the top in the right place. The key thing is to make sure the two sides + the back are slotted into the grooves on the inside. Check this carefully + when you are happy they are all in place, push down hard. 
If any part is not correctly slotted into the grooves, push the panel up and realign. If you need to remove the top watch the video above for tips.
 
 
Why does the door keep falling off?
This one is easy! At the top of the door you just need to bend up the little tab to hold the L-shape bracket in place.
